虚拟机软件的使用近年来越来越受到关注,尤其是在程序开发、测试环境搭建和安全研究等领域。它使用户能够在单一的物理硬件上同时运行多个操作系统,提供了便利和灵活性。对于想要搭建虚拟环境的用户而言,掌握这些基本的步骤是至关重要的。

搭建虚拟环境的第一步是选择合适的虚拟机软件。市面上有多种选择,如VMware、VirtualBox和Hyper-V等。每款软件都有自己的特色和适用场景。在选择时,可以考虑自己需要支持的操作系统、硬件资源的利用效率以及软件的用户界面友好度。
接下来,安装并配置虚拟机软件至关重要。下载软件后,按照指引完成安装,确保选择合适的安装选项。配置虚拟机时,应根据使用需求分配足够的CPU、内存和存储资源。不同操作系统对资源的需求各异,了解目标操作系统的推荐配置能有效避免性能瓶颈。
创建新的虚拟机通常是搭建虚拟环境的重要一步。在虚拟机软件中,用户需要启动新建虚拟机向导。根据向导提供的步骤,选择所需的操作系统类型,指定安装镜像文件(例如ISO文件),并设置硬盘和网络等性能相关选项。
安装操作系统的过程与在物理机上安装无异。当虚拟机配置完成后,启动虚拟机并开始安装目标操作系统。虚拟机软件会模拟硬件环境,用户只需跟随操作系统的安装步骤进行即可。务必选择合适的分区和文件系统,以确保系统性能最佳。
在操作系统安装完成后,安装必要的增强功能或虚拟驱动程序。这些增强功能大多可以提升虚拟机的性能和用户体验,如改善图形显示、增强共享文件夹支持等。根据所选虚拟机软件的不同,增强功能的安装方式也略有差异,按照官方文档进行安装即可。
为了优化虚拟机的性能,合理配置虚拟机的设置至关重要。例如,对于需要高性能计算的应用,可以考虑启用硬件虚拟化技术。定期克隆、快照和备份虚拟机,也是一种有效的保护和维护机制,防止由于错误或系统崩溃导致数据丢失。
虚拟网络的设置也是搭建虚拟环境时不容忽视的部分。根据具体应用需求,可以选择NAT、桥接或仅主机模式等不同的网络类型。合理配置网络可以帮助用户进行安全测试或构建局域网等各种场景。
搭建虚拟环境的过程涉及多个方面,从软件选择到性能优化,每一步都是至关重要的。为用户提供一个高效的解决方案,能够有效提升工作效率和创新能力,助力于实现项目目标。
常见问题解答
1. 虚拟机软件与物理机有什么区别?
虚拟机软件在物理机上创建虚拟环境,可以同时运行多个操作系统,而物理机只能运行一个操作系统。
2. 使用虚拟机会影响计算机性能吗?
会的,虚拟机会占用物理机的CPU、内存和硬盘资源,对于资源较少的计算机可能导致性能下降。
3. 安装虚拟机后,如何共享文件?
为虚拟机设置共享文件夹,或者通过网络的方式实现文件传输。
4. 可以在虚拟机中运行游戏吗?
理论上可以,但由于虚拟机的性能和图形处理能力通常不如物理机,在实际运行中可能存在限制。
5. 虚拟机支持哪些操作系统?
大多数虚拟机软件都支持Windows、Linux、macOS等多种操作系统,具体支持的版本可以参考软件的官方网站。